I. Conceptual Design:
A commercially available automatic hair curler uses a sophisticated combination of motors, sensors, and heating elements controlled by a microprocessor. Our DIY version will significantly simplify this. We will focus on a basic mechanism using a geared motor and a heating element, foregoing the advanced sensor technology for manual control. The core components will include:
A DC geared motor: This will provide the rotational force to curl the hair. The gear ratio is crucial – a lower ratio will provide faster rotation but potentially less torque, while a higher ratio provides more torque but slower rotation. Selection depends on the desired curling speed and hair thickness.
A heating element: This could be a small ceramic heater, commonly found in craft stores or online. It needs to be safely insulated to prevent burns. Temperature control will be manual, limiting precision.
A barrel: This will be the cylindrical surface around which the hair is curled. Material selection is important; ceramic is preferred for even heat distribution and to minimize damage to the hair. It needs to be securely attached to the motor.
A power supply: A low-voltage DC power supply is needed to power the motor and heating element. The voltage and amperage should be carefully matched to the components' specifications.
A control switch: A simple on/off switch to control the power to the motor and heating element.
Housing: A protective casing made from heat-resistant material (e.g., ABS plastic) is essential for safety. This will enclose all components and provide a safe handle.
II. Assembly Process:
The assembly process will require basic mechanical and electrical skills. It's recommended to work on a well-ventilated area and wear appropriate safety gear, including gloves and eye protection. The steps would generally be:
Secure the heating element to the barrel: This requires careful insulation to prevent burns. Thermal paste might be used to improve heat transfer.
Attach the barrel to the motor shaft: This might require specific adapters or custom machining depending on the motor and barrel dimensions. Ensure a secure and stable connection to prevent slippage during operation.
Connect the power supply to the motor and heating element: This step requires careful wiring and adherence to safety standards. Incorrect wiring can lead to malfunctions or even fire. A fuse should be incorporated to protect the components.
Install the control switch: Connect the switch to the power supply circuit to control the device.
Assemble the housing: Securely enclose all components within the housing, ensuring proper ventilation to prevent overheating.
Testing and Calibration: Before use, rigorously test the device for proper functionality, overheating, and safety. Start with short periods of operation to monitor the temperature.
